Transaction 77cc32ec636fc9cf3b56029a0acf41b9a658131ed512df8c52f5c39b1dec8384

1 Input
2 Outputs
  • 77cc32ec636fc9cf3b56029a0acf41b9a658131ed512df8c52f5c39b1dec8384:0
  • value  29776674
    address  1KdWSTahiHT2BDhJGbXYq8E2tRd1cDcgLh
  • 77cc32ec636fc9cf3b56029a0acf41b9a658131ed512df8c52f5c39b1dec8384:1
  • value  13109827
    address  1Hkgdgxc3kXWcy9pdgjKAwMV3r2RrXbc6D